Stone wall hardscaping services involve the construction and installation of durable, aesthetically pleasing walls made from natural stone or manufactured stone materials. These structures can serve multiple purposes, such as creating defined boundaries, providing privacy, preventing soil erosion, or adding visual interest to a property’s landscape. Skilled contractors carefully select and place stones to ensure stability and longevity, resulting in a finished product that enhances the overall appearance and functionality of outdoor spaces.

Many property owners turn to stone wall hardscaping to address common landscape challenges. For example, uneven terrain or sloped yards can be stabilized with retaining walls, preventing soil from washing away during heavy rains. Additionally, a well-constructed stone wall can serve as a barrier to block wind or noise, or to delineate different areas within a yard. These walls can also help manage water runoff and reduce erosion issues, making them a practical solution for maintaining the integrity of a landscape over time.

Stone wall hardscaping is often found on residential properties, especially those with larger yards, sloped lots, or outdoor living areas. Homeowners seeking to add a touch of natural beauty or to improve privacy frequently choose stone walls for their durability and timeless appeal. They are also common in properties with gardens, patios, or pool areas, where they can serve as decorative features or functional retaining structures. Commercial properties and public parks may also utilize stone walls for landscape design, boundary marking, or erosion control.

The overview below groups typical Stone Wall Hardscaping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or stone wall repairs or patching range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.

New Installations - Installing a new stone wall or retaining wall generally costs between $2,000 and $5,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, but most local contractors handle standard installations within this band.

Full Wall Replacement - Replacing an existing stone wall entirely can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to fall into the higher end of the cost spectrum due to scope and materials.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Custom stone wall designs or large-scale landscape features often cost $10,000+ depending on size and complexity. Many projects in this tier are less frequent but handled by experienced local pros for specialized need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
